FAQ

The Desjardins Cash Back Mastercard allows cardholders to redeem their accumulated cash back rewards in several convenient ways. Here are the detailed redemption options:

  • Statement credit: You can choose to apply your cash back directly to your account balance as a statement credit. This will help reduce your overall credit card balance and save on interest charges.
  • Deposit into a Desjardins Financial account: Cardholders can opt to deposit their cash back rewards into a Desjardins chequing account or savings account. This allows you to use the rewards towards everyday expenses or savings goals.
  • Contribution to a Desjardins investment product: Another option is to invest your cash back into a Desjardins investment product, such as a term savings product, RRSP, RESP, or TFSA. This can be an excellent way to grow your wealth or save for a future goal.
  • Donation to a charitable organization: You can choose to donate your cash back rewards directly to a pre-approved charitable organization. This way, you can support a cause that is important to you while enjoying the convenience of a cash back rewards program.

The Desjardins Cash Back Mastercard credit card charges a foreign transaction fee of 2.5%. This fee applies when you make a purchase in a foreign currency or when the purchase is processed by a foreign merchant, which means you will incur this fee when using the card for international traveling and shopping online from retailers located outside of Canada.
